Book Blurb:
Four hostages are rescued from a group of religious extremists in Barcelona. After five years of being held captive together, they make a vow to always watch out for one another. But they never expected this...

The world they have returned to has been transformed by water—and the water is rising. As it continues to flow from the earth's mantle, entire countries disappear. High ground becomes a precious commodity. And finally, the dreadful truth is revealed: before fifty years have passed, there will be nowhere left to run...

The Powers That Be by Cliff Ryder


The Powers That Be
Room 59, Book 1
Cliff Ryder
Gold Eagle – Worldwide Library
January 8, 2008
ISBN# 978-0-373-63265-7

Overseen by the International Intelligence Agency, and sanctioned to deal with global threats, Room 59 takes up the fight where governments don’t dare go. So when the director, Kate Cochran, receives a report of trouble in Paradise, the Room 59 team is called into action for the possibilities of a rogue double agent and an unknown party planning to launch an incursion in Cuba.

When Colonel Jonas Schrader, the section head in Eastern Europe, is contacted in regards to the double agent and the possibility that there are more problems in the making, he offers his help. Not being his area of expertise, this is a surprise to Kate, but she can also see where he could be useful in the mission. The operatives soon head out with Jonas positioned in Florida gathering information and Marcus in Cuba.

Something big is about to go down unless Room 59 can stop it. A difficult decision hangs in the balance for Jonas, because he has a much deeper connection to someone involved. At any other time his orders to terminate the subject would not give him pause, but now it may be the hardest choice he’s had to make.

The Powers That Be is the first book in the Room 59 series. Given the green light on a new mission, Kate Cochran sets the team in position for their new assignment and must rely on the operatives to make the right decisions. While continually updated with new information, one wrong move in the field risks discovery and a blown cover can lead to a painful death. Mr. Ryder creates an incredibly realistic world for his fictional characters and supports it with enough detail to enable easy visualization. The storyline is intriguing and the non-stop action will keep readers engaged from the first page.
